outerWidth和outerHeight更改方向更改的结果

时间:2016-09-05 01:14:01

标签: javascript screen-orientation

我在使用window.outerWidthwindow.outerHeight时遇到了奇怪的结果。我只是将平板电脑的分辨率打印到网页上,这样我就可以看到我必须使用媒体查询定位的尺寸。

当我以纵向加载网页时,我得到360x559。在横向广告中,我希望获得559x360,而是获得640x279

我怀疑这是因为Chrome应用中的导航栏,但我无法确认。

代码很简单:

<span id="res"></span>
...
<script>
    $(function() {
        $("#res").text(window.outerWidth + "x" + window.outerHeight);
    });
</script>

我只有一个元标记:

<meta name=viewport content="width=device-width, initial-scale=1, maximum-scale=1, user-scalable=0">

这是在多个Android设备上的Chrome上测试过的,问题相同。

有人可以解释为什么乍一看的结果看起来那么笨拙吗?

0 个答案:

没有答案